Some basics behind the CerPhragm pumps
Designed for super controlled operation by the advanced Clotho, Lachesis or Atropos family of Drive Units. Which via the LASER sensor mounted on the SUP measures the free-flowing diaphragm positioned in real-time. The result is a true Positive-Displacement (PD) SUP with un-parallel performance and capabilities.
Two variants of the LASER guided scalable diaphragm Single-Use-Pump (SUP) is currently available:
- ATF operation method – the Thalia A-SUP – Alternating-Tangential-Flow – with no valves
- TFF operation method – the Clio O-SUP – Tangential-Flow-Filtration – with valves
The CerPhragm patent family of "Single-Use-Pumps" are Clio and Thalia. As the expression indicates, of single-use capability, manufactured from polymers and not designed to be high temperature autoclaved. But supplied E-beam irradiated in dual foil bags.
